Lamotrigine works by regulating the levels of certain neurotransmitters, which are chemical messengers that play a vital role in your mood, emotions, and thoughts. Think of it like a gentle balancing act, helping to create a more harmonious environment in your brain. It's important to remember that lamotrigine is not a cure-all, but a powerful tool that can help you find more stability and reduce the intensity of symptoms.

It's essential to be aware of the potential side effects of lamotrigine, which can vary from person to person. Some common side effects include nausea, dizziness, drowsiness, and headaches. It's important to talk to your doctor about any side effects you experience, as they can often be managed with adjustments to your dosage or other strategies.

As you begin taking lamotrigine, you may notice a gradual improvement in your mood, thinking, and behavior. It's important to be patient, as it can take a few weeks or even months for the medication to reach its full effect.
